Analysis
New Zealand recorded 8.68 million for grazing land use over the long term in 2025.
That represents a change of down 2.0% on the previous year and down 14.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, grazing land use over the long term in New Zealand peaked at 14.73 million in 1981 and was at its lowest, 0, in 1000.
New Zealand ranks 54th of 202 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
